This chapter explains how to install the Jakarta Annotations TCK software.
After installing the software according to the instructions in this chapter, proceed to Chapter 4, "Setup and Configuration," for instructions on configuring your test environment.
Each compatible implementation (CI) will provide instructions for obtaining their implementation. Jakarta Annotations 3.0 is a compatible implementation which may be obtained from https://projects.eclipse.org/projects/ee4j.ca
Before you can run the Annotations TCK tests, you must install and set up the following software components:
Java SE 17+
A CI for Annotations 3.0, one example is Jakarta Annotations 3.0
Annotations TCK version 3.0
The Annotations 3.0 Vendor Implementation (VI)
Any Jupiter API compatible test runner (eg. Apache Maven 3.6.3+)
Follow these steps:
Install the Java SE 17+ software, if it is not already installed.
Download and install the Java SE 17+ software from
http://www.oracle.com/technetwork/java/javase/downloads/index.html.
Refer to the installation instructions that accompany the software for
additional information.
Install the build tool that will be used to run the TCK, if it is not already installed.
It will be convenient to use Apache Maven 3.6.3+ for running the tests. The test kit
is not depended on Maven, any build tool compatible with Jupiter API is suffitient.
Install the Annotations TCK 3.0 software.
Copy or download the Annotations TCK software to your
local system.
You can obtain the Annotations TCK software from the
Jakarta EE site https://jakarta.ee/specifications/annotations/3.0/.
Use the unzip
command to extract the bundle in the directory of
your choice:
unzip jakarta-annotations-tck-x.y.z.zip
Install a Annotations 3.0 Compatible
Implementation.
A Compatible Implementation is used to validate your initial
configuration and setup of the Annotations TCK
3.0 tests, which are explained further in
Chapter 4, "Setup and Configuration."
The Compatible Implementations for Annotations are listed on
the Jakarta EE Specifications web site: https://jakarta.ee/specifications/annotations/3.0/.
Install the Annotations VI to be tested.
Follow the installation instructions for the particular VI under test.
